CT: Minor problem compiling gcc 3.4.3


Hi there,

While waiting for rday to dig forth the steps needed in order to compile gcc-4.0 with Crosstool - I decided to build a gcc-3.4.3-glibc-2.2.5.

Just one thing came up hindering this:
In "build/powerpc-405-linux-gnu/gcc-3.4.3-glibc-2.2.5/build-gcc/gcc/libgcc.mk" there were a (two) silly statement like:


"if [ -f libgcc_s_nof.so.1 ]; then mv -f libgcc_s_nof.so.1 libgcc_s_nof.so.1.`basename `; else true; fi && mv libgcc_s_nof.so.1.tmp libgcc_s_nof.so.1"

The empty `basename ` faults, hence compilation stops. So I replaced this with "tmp" instead - inspired by the next command.
Although it does not make much sense to rename back and forth...
